Liga MX Matchday 15 – Roundup and Results

Last Updated on September 19, 2022 5:55 pm by Erwin Noguera

The 15th matchday of the regular phase of the Liga MX Opening Tournament has already ended and only 1 matchday remains to be played, so we already know some teams that have already qualified directly to the quarterfinals of the next Liguilla, as well as those that will go to the playoffs and, finally, the teams that have been eliminated from the tournament.

We begin with América who, after another victory, has ensured that it will be at least among the first three places in the standings, whatever happens on the last matchday. That is to say, they have already qualified for the Liguilla.

They are followed by Monterrey and Pachuca who, with their victories on the previous matchday, also sealed their direct ticket to the quarterfinals of the Liguilla and only need to find out in which position they will finish the regular season. Santos, meanwhile, must earn at least one point to secure the fourth and final place that grants a direct ticket to the next stage of the tournament.

In the playoff zone, we have a great dispute that will last until this last matchday, since Puebla, San Luis, Necaxa, Juárez, Mazatlán, Tijuana and Pumas still have the opportunity to be in or out of the playoff zone and must play what would be a final for them on the following matchday.

Finally, after the results of Matchday 15, Atlas and Querétaro are already out of the playoffs.

Liga MX Matchday 15 – Roundup – Guadalajara vs. América

The greatness of a team is backed up with facts and, in this sense, it was América who beat Guadalajara on matchday 15 of the Liga MX Opening Tournament 2022, with a score of 2-1.

Just at the beginning of the match, a lack of concentration by Luis Olivas allowed América to open the scoreboard, as a bad tackle by the Chivas defender led to a penalty kick in favor of Las Águilas, which was successfully scored by Henry Martín.

The first half ended with this result, and it was not until the 51st minute when Alejandro Zendejas extended the score that Guadalajara was at its best in the match.

Likewise, 11 minutes later, Chivas managed to score the equalizer thanks to a goal scored by Cristian Calderón, who had just entered the field of play.

Fernando Ortiz’s América is the championship leader with 35 points; part of the Aguilas’ success in the Apertura 2022 is due to their fearsome offense, which with 36 goals is the highest scoring team in the tournament.

Meanwhile, Chivas de Guadalajara is resigned to the playoffs and is currently in seventh place in the table.

Result: Guadalajara (1) – (2) América

Liga MX Matchday 15 – Roundup – Monterrey vs. Atlas

Monterrey has not taken its foot off the gas in this final stretch of the regular season of the Liga MX Opening Tournament and defeated two-time champion Atlas to continue fighting with América for first place in the overall standings.

Rayados sought to impose conditions in the first half. However, Atlas’ good defense, which they had not shown before in this championship, prevented all their dangerous approaches.

After going to the break with a 0-0 score, Monterrey did not hold back its attack in the second half; many arrivals to the Atlas goal that did not end in goals, finally did in the 77th minute, when the Chilean Sebastián Vegas scored the first goal for the local team.

The locals unleashed their attacking potential and in the 83rd minute extended their lead with a goal by Jesús Gallardo, who celebrated his call-up to the Mexican National Team coached by Tata Martino.

With this result, Monterrey remains in second place in the table, 1 point behind América, while Atlas, already eliminated from this tournament, must now start thinking about the Clausura.

Result: Monterrey (2) – (0) Atlas

Liga MX Matchday 15 – Roundup – Atlético San Luis vs. Pachuca

With a very good 2-1 victory over San Luis, Pachuca secured its direct passage to the quarterfinals of the Liguilla and is once again dreaming of reaching the fight for the Liga MX championship title.

Pachuca started the match at full speed, looking for an early goal to take the lead. But it wasn’t until the 28th minute that, after a spectacular run by Avilés Hurtado down the left flank, he served a cross to Nicolás Ibañez, who took advantage of it to score Pachuca’s first goal.

The Tuzos’ joy was short as, two minutes later, San Luis got the draw after Abel Hernandez’s shot. The first half ended with a 1-1 tie.

In the 62nd minute, Pachuca took the lead again with a goal by Avilés Hurtado; who finished off a diagonal pass to make the score 1-2.

Result: San Luis (1) – (2) Pachuca

Other results in Liga MX Round 15:

  • Puebla (2) – (1) Tigres UANL
  • Mazatlán (1) – (1) Toluca
  • Pumas (1) – (2) Cruz Azul
  • Santos (2) – (0) Juárez
  • León (3) – (1) Querétaro
  • Tijuana (1) – (1) Necaxa
